Many lives have been lost to the severe pneumonic disease COVID-19 caused by the severe acute respiratory syndrome coronavirus 2 (SARS-CoV-2), during the ongoing pandemic. The reason for the critical lung injury that results in a fatal outcome in a significant minority of patients has been supposed to be the dramatic oversecretion of pro-inflammatory cytokines and chemokines triggered by the virus.
